These egg muffins are packed with protein and veggies and that zingy wing flavor you crave. I love prepping this recipe on a Sunday and enjoying as a quick reheat-and-eat meal in the days to come. However, for best taste, I like to enjoy egg muffins within 4 days of making.

These Buffalo Chicken Egg Muffins are made with just 9 ingredients, which includes the homemade buffalo sauce. This recipe calls for cooked chicken. You can make your own buffalo sauce or use a pre-made one.

It’s included in the recipe below, however, if you have a pre-made buffalo sauce on hand or have one you like, by all means use that and save yourself a few minutes. Buffalo Chicken Egg Muffins are Whole30-friendly and dairy-free, but if you like things a little cheesy, feel free to add a little cheese.

Cheese makes an ever-so-delicious addition to these Buffalo Chicken Egg Muffins. Whether you love, blue cheese, fresh mozzarella or shredded cheddar, you have options. I like to add about 1/2-3/4 cup of cheese to this recipe. Again, totally optional, but totally scrumptious.

Serve these Buffalo Chicken Egg Muffins with a side of your favorite fruit for a deliciously balanced meal.
